Ask us somethingMost production AI builds vary depending on data readiness, the number of systems being integrated and compliance scope. A discovery sprint typically runs two to four weeks and produces a milestone-based range rather than a single undifferentiated figure. Data that needs cleaning or restructuring before modelling is the most common cost driver.
Yes. We design for Business Associate Agreements, encryption in transit and at rest, role-based access control, audit logging and responsible PHI handling from the first architecture decision. Compliance is treated as a build requirement rather than a retrofit, because retrofitting PHI controls into a finished system is significantly more expensive than designing for them.
A focused MVP commonly takes 10 to 16 weeks from kickoff to launch. Timeline is driven by third-party integrations, compliance requirements and how much product uncertainty needs resolving before engineering starts. Projects entering with a validated scope and clean data consistently land at the lower end of that range.

Our core stack is React and Next.js on the front end, Node.js, Python and Laravel on the back end, and Flutter or React Native for cross-platform mobile. For AI work we build on OpenAI and Anthropic Claude models, with retrieval-augmented generation over client data. We select per project rather than defaulting to one stack.
